AI GeneratedMicrosoft is introducing Xbox Mode to Windows 11 PCs, transforming them into gaming consoles with a controller-first, full-screen interface. This feature, set to roll out in April 2026, aims to enhance the gaming experience on various Windows 11 devices. Xbox Mode provides a streamlined gaming dashboard, making it easier to navigate games, Xbox Game Bar, and apps without using a keyboard or mouse. Additionally, Microsoft is enhancing Windows gaming with technologies like Advanced Shader Delivery and DirectStorage improvements, aiming to bridge the gap between traditional PCs and console-style gaming.
